Rebuilding a Kitchen After Hurricane Damage

After suffering significant hurricane damage, homeowner Julie set out to rebuild her kitchen with a design that reflected the warmth and natural beauty of her riverside home. Her goal was to create a welcoming space with earthy colors, natural textures, and timeless materials that would reconnect the interior of the home to its surroundings.

A Dramatic Timbalada Granite Island Takes Center Stage

The focal point of the renovation is a stunning 1 1/4" thick Timbalada granite island countertop. Known for its flowing movement and rich blend of dark greens, browns, golds, and warm earth tones, the slab immediately became the centerpiece of the entire kitchen design.

The natural variation within the stone adds depth, character, and visual warmth while complementing the relaxed riverside aesthetic Julie envisioned for the space.

Coordinating Ubatuba Granite Countertops

To complement the movement and color variation of the island, Julie selected Ubatuba granite for the perimeter countertops. The deep green tones harmonize beautifully with the darker accents found within the Timbalada slab, creating a balanced and cohesive overall design.

A matching 4-inch backsplash along the perimeter countertops provides a clean, finished appearance while helping tie the entire kitchen together.

Seamless Fabrication and Finishing Details

A consistent half-bullnose edge profile was used throughout the kitchen to create visual continuity and soften the overall look of the stone surfaces.
